<span>1. The Puritans considered buttons a (sign) of vanity. - C. object complement (the object is buttons, and the word sign completes it)
2. </span><span> At first the old trunk in the basement appeared (empty). - E. predicate adjective (the first adjective after the linking verb appeared)
</span><span>3. Michelle showed (Mom) a copy of the yearbook. - B. indirect object (Mom is indirect, and a copy of the yearbook is direct)
</span><span>4. Kim named her (dog) Trixie. - A. direct object (named whom?)
5. </span><span>The performance was a huge (disappointment). - D. predicate nominative (the first noun after the linking verb was)</span>

The word intelligence comes from the Latin word intelligera and means to understand, to understand.

There are many definitions of intelligence that do not currently define precision intelligence as a psychic function. Many authors diverge even in understanding the essence of the intelligence process. Some define that intelligence is the ability to solve new problems and cope with new situations, while others believe that intelligence includes the ability to think abstractly, understand the causes and consequences of a problem, the ability to distinguish between essential and irrelevant, the ability to learn and adapt to a given goal. Some authors focus on the ability to learn easily and quickly and the ability to acquire new skills.
